Output 42d8c6b406ed3dcc8e62625dc9e3e2ee4b769eeb5329132503fc6c0864fde305:38

value
79091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d522ed5148866a97df0a9baf5f31f4e6cef8f827 OP_EQUAL
address
3M7yhB95szQKLZtZi8bTJzR2DqzkuoqcoA
transaction
42d8c6b406ed3dcc8e62625dc9e3e2ee4b769eeb5329132503fc6c0864fde305
spent
true